Apple and Chocolate Pie
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 40 Minutes
Cook Time: 40 Minutes
Ready In: 80 Minutes
Servings: 12
The ultimate comfort food! Apple pie and chocolate... what more can you ask for? Serve warm with a scoop of ice cream, for a sublime experience.
Ingredients:
pastry for a double-crust 9-inch pie, unbaked
6 medium apples
12 tablespoons granulated sugar (the pie is not extremely sweet, so if you're used to very sweet things or your apples are tart, don')
2/3 cup semisweet chocolate, pellets
Directions:
1. Peel, core and quarter apples. Slice very thinly.
2. Place 1 layer of apple slices on the bottom crust. Sprinkle with 2 tablespoons (or to taste) of sugar. Repeat twice.
3. Spread chocolate pellets over top.
4. With remaining apples, make 3 more apple/sugar layers.
5. Top with 2nd crust and seal edges. Make an incision on the top.
6. Bake in preheated oven at 450F for 15 minutes, or until golden.
7. Lower heat to 350F and continue baking for another 25-30 minutes, or until apples are tender.
